1. Application for a license shall be made to the department upon forms provided by the department and shall contain such information as the department may require. The department of health and senior services may require affirmative evidence of ability to comply with such reasonable standards, rules and regulations as are lawfully prescribed under the provisions of sections 197.200 to 197.240.

2. Each application for a license, except applications from governmental units, shall be accompanied by an annual license fee of two hundred dollars. All license fees shall be deposited in the state treasury to the credit of general revenue.
